Roger, I too am inclined to expect lower prices from here, even if the next day or two goes higher. However, one troubling problem for this scenario is earnings. I expect aol, yhoo, msft, dell, csco, and emc will all beat earnings expectations. Since these stocks will be announcing every few days it is hard to see the market declining while so much "good" news is coming out. Certainly I have never seen the market decline while good earnings news is appearing. And yet this apparently is what you and also Jerry Favors are predicting. Can you comment on how you see this issue? Are you expecting overseas troubles to swamp the earnings uplift?
